    Remove the dash bezel, the large main piece of trim that surrounds the gauge display, radio, HVAC etc.

    Once that is removed there is screw that hold the ash try to the dash frame/structure. I believe there is only two, maybe 4. Should be right on the front of it, remove those, and it will pull right on out. You will have a light wire to disconnect as well, just disconnect, and hang it on up in the dash out of the way.

    I don't smoke, and find the ash try useless, so I removed mine, which made the cubby hole below it much larger and more useful. Back when I did this, i also had two gauges mounted down there, which I do not anymore, but its still nice its out of the way.
